This was a great stocking stuffer and lots of fun throughout the Christmas party. We didn't have anything to calibrate the results so I'm not sure how accurate it is - but it seemed reasonable. Hopefully it will be a gentle reminder not to drive after drinking.

One note - don't take a big gulp of alcohol and immediately test yourself. You'll show as highly intoxicated even after just one drink. Wait a few seconds - that seemed to produce more reasonable results.

I would not trust any device, as far as drinking and driving. However this little tester really does work. I drank one Vodka drink and the tester gave me a yellow light. Red is the next level up.

I tried everything i.e. brushing my teeth, eating candy, even drinking milk. No fooling this tester. The light remained yellow.
